Since May 2026 new PT PMAs in Bali are not registered under KBLI 68111, so a foreign-owned company can no longer act as a developer. We rebuilt the model: the land goes in your name, the construction budget goes to the contractor, and DOMA works as the coordinator under contract. Since 1 August 2026 platforms have been removing properties without NIB, KBLI and NKU from a Ministry of Tourism list — around 1,600 in the first wave, Bali among five priority destinations. Bali's water demand is 4.06 billion m³ a year against 2.07 billion m³ available; the south floods, the highlands slide, the north and east dry out. PMK 90/2025: the government bears 100% of VAT on the first Rp 2 billion of a new home priced up to Rp 5 billion, handed over in 2026. Foreigners with a KITAS or KITAP qualify, but leasehold and PT PMA purchases are excluded. The conditions, the benefit of up to Rp 220 million, and the typical Bali buyer's mistake.

Sanur is the only Bali zone with a positive absorption balance (+2.7pp) and an 84.6% occupancy forecast for 2027. We unpack why — zero new hotel rooms and a 41.26-hectare health SEZ anchored by a 255-bed hospital — and who Sanur is wrong for.
Building height in Bali is capped at 15 metres by Perda 16/2009, article 95(2)(b). We unpack where the rule comes from, which exemptions exist, what it means for a villa buyer, and what the proposed differential height zoning of up to 45 metres would change.

From 2026, converting a Bali rice field into a villa is a criminal offence, not a fine. We unpack Perda No. 4/2026: what is banned, up to 5 years in prison and fines up to 1 billion rupiah, the crackdown on nominee structures with confiscation risk, frozen conversion permits and a moratorium across 6 regencies. Since May 2026 Bali has stopped registering new foreign PT PMA companies under 18 KBLI codes — among them 68111 “real estate” and the accommodation codes. We break down what exactly was closed, who it affects, why the “villa + your own PMA” scheme no longer works, and which two legal entry routes are left for an investor.
